5 A BILL FOR AN ACT ENTITLED: β€œAN ACT REVISING BOARD OF HOUSING MEMBERSHIP; REQUIRING 
6 AN ENROLLED TRIBAL MEMBER AND A VETERAN AS BOARD MEMBERS; AND AMENDING SECTION 2-
7 15-1814, MCA.”
8
9 B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MONTANA:
10
11 Section 2-15-1814, MCA, is amended to read:
12 "2-15-1814.  (1) There is a board of 
13 housing.
14 (2) The board consists of seven members appointed by the governor as provided in 2-15-124. The 
15 members must be informed and experienced in housing, economics, or finance. At least one member must be 
16 an enrolled member of a federally recognized tribe in Montana, and at least one member must be a veteran of 
17 the United States armed forces.
18 (3) The board shall elect a presiding officer and other necessary officers.
19 (4) The board is designated as a quasi-judicial board for purposes of 2-15-124.
20 (5) The board is allocated to the department of commerce for administrative purposes only as 
21 provided in 2-15-121.
22 (6) In compliance with the state pay plan, the department shall provide all staff and services to the 
23 board that are determined by the board in conjunction with the department to be necessary for the purposes of 
24 carrying out the board's programs. The department shall assess the board for reasonable costs.
25 (7) A member of the board may not be considered to have a conflict of interest under the 
26 provisions of 2-2-201 merely because the member is a stockholder, officer, or employee of a lending institution 
27 that may participate in the board's programs."

1 NEW SECTION. Section 2.  The secretary of state shall send a 
2 copy of [this act] to each federally recognized tribal government in Montana.
